What Are Web Frameworks?

A web framework is a software tool that provides developers with pre-written code, libraries, and components to build web applications efficiently. Web frameworks simplify tasks such as routing, database integration, session management, and security, allowing developers to focus on the core logic of their applications.


Types of Web Frameworks in Python

Python web frameworks can be broadly categorized into two types:

  1. Full-Stack Frameworks:
    • These frameworks provide everything needed for web development, including templating, routing, form handling, database integration, and more.
    • Examples: Django, Web2py, Pyramid.
  2. Microframeworks:
    • Lightweight frameworks that focus on the essentials, providing only the core features for building web applications. They allow developers to add extensions or libraries as needed.
    • Examples: Flask, FastAPI, Bottle.

Top Web Frameworks in Python

1. Django - The Web Framework for Perfectionists with Deadlines

Django is one of the most popular Python frameworks, known for its “batteries-included” philosophy. It provides everything you need to build robust web applications out of the box.

Key Features of Django:

  • ORM: Built-in Object-Relational Mapping (ORM) for database operations.
  • Admin Interface: Auto-generated admin dashboards for managing app data.
  • Security: Built-in protection against CSRF, XSS, and SQL injection.
  • Scalability: Suitable for small projects and enterprise-level applications.

Use Cases of Django:

  • E-commerce platforms (e.g., Shopify)
  • Content Management Systems (CMS)
  • Social media sites

Pros of Django:

  • Comprehensive documentation.
  • Rapid development with minimal coding.

Cons of Django:

  • Can be overkill for small projects.

2. Flask - The Micro Framework

Flask is a lightweight and flexible micro framework that offers the essentials for building web applications. Its simplicity and modular design make it a favorite among developers.

Key Features of Flask:

  • Minimalistic Core: Focuses on routing and request handling.
  • Extensibility: Add functionalities using extensions like Flask-SQLAlchemy or Flask-WTF.
  • Jinja2 Templating: Powerful and easy-to-use templating engine.

Use Cases of Flask:

  • RESTful APIs
  • Single-page applications
  • Prototyping and small projects

Pros of Flask:

  • Flexible and lightweight.
  • Easy to integrate with third-party libraries.

Cons of Flask:

  • Lacks built-in features like an admin panel or ORM.

3. FastAPI - High Performance Web Framework

FastAPI is a modern, fast (hence the name), and efficient framework designed for building APIs. It leverages Python's type hints, ensuring clean and maintainable code.

Key Features of FastAPI:

  • Speed: Built on ASGI, making it one of the fastest Python frameworks.
  • Automatic Documentation: Generates OpenAPI and Swagger documentation automatically.
  • Validation: Automatic validation based on Python type annotations.

Use Cases of FastAPI:

  • High-performance APIs
  • Machine learning model deployment
  • Real-time applications

Pros of FastAPI:

  • Excellent for API development.
  • Asynchronous support out of the box.

Cons:

  • Limited for full-stack development.

4. Pyramid - Start Small, Finish Big

Pyramid is a versatile framework that strikes a balance between microframeworks and full-stack frameworks. It’s highly customizable, allowing developers to scale up as their project grows.

Key Features of Pyramid:

  • Flexibility: Start small and scale to a complex application.
  • Routing: Advanced routing system.
  • Security: Built-in tools for authentication and authorization.

Use Cases of Pyramid:

  • Prototyping
  • Custom web applications

Pros of Pyramid:

  • Supports both small and large applications.
  • Comprehensive security features.

Cons of Pyramid:

  • Steeper learning curve compared to Flask.

5. Bottle - Lightweight WSGI Micro Web Framework

Bottle is a microframework that focuses on simplicity and speed. It's a single-file framework, making it incredibly lightweight and easy to use.

Key Features:

  • Single File: Entire framework is contained in one file.
  • Simplicity: Minimalistic, with no dependencies.
  • Templating: Built-in templating engine.

Use Cases of Bottle:

  • Small applications
  • Embedded systems

Pros of Bottle:

  • Extremely lightweight.
  • Easy to deploy.

Cons of Bottle:

  • Not suitable for complex applications.

How to Choose the Right Web Framework in Python

Selecting the right web framework depends on your project requirements and preferences. Consider the following factors:

  1. Project Size:
    • For small projects or APIs: Flask, FastAPI, or Bottle.
    • For large-scale applications: Django or Pyramid.
  2. Performance Needs:
    • If performance and speed are critical, FastAPI is the best choice.
  3. Ease of Use:
    • If you're a beginner, Django’s all-in-one solution is ideal.
  4. Customizability:
    • Flask and Pyramid offer the flexibility to build custom solutions.
  5. Community and Support:
    • Django and Flask have extensive documentation and active communities.

Emerging Trends in Python Web Frameworks

  1. Asynchronous Programming: Frameworks like FastAPI and Sanic are leading the way in asynchronous development, making them ideal for real-time applications.
  2. API-First Development: With the rise of microservices, frameworks like Flask and FastAPI are becoming the go-to choices for building APIs.
  3. Machine Learning Integration: Python frameworks are increasingly being used to integrate machine learning models into web applications.
